Recreation Specialist 
City of New Berlin - Recreation 

Job Description
Perform job duties consisting of development, planning, scheduling, implementation, supervision, and evaluation of various activities, events, and functions. Performance requires the use of independent decision making, initiative, and discretion.

Examples of Essential Duties
  • Responsible for the development of policies and procedures, planning, scheduling, implementation, supervision, and evaluation of assigned programs & special events.
  • Conducts research to identify programs of value and interest to the community; evaluates program effectiveness and viability; makes recommendations on new programs or modifications of existing programs to meet community needs.
  • Serves as a liaison and resource for community agencies, and other organizations; performs community outreach to promote recreational programs.
  • Works collaboratively with other departments within the city.
  • Performs general office duties and customer service as needed, including registering participants, taking phone calls, setting up classrooms for rentals and programs.
  • Provides direct leadership, conducts training, and supervision for assigned programs and corresponding part-time & seasonal employees. Interviews, hires, and evaluates assigned recreation program staff as required. May be required to provide direct program supervision or leadership of assigned activities in the absence of normal program staff.
  • Oversees and manages contract services.
  • Maintains certifications necessary to complete training and certifications of seasonal and part-time staff.
  • Develops and implements strategic marketing and communication utilizing various platforms including social media, website content, email marketing campaigns, print materials and banners or community signage.
  • Recommends and acquires necessary program supplies and equipment and maintains related department inventories. Makes purchases for the department within respective program budget limitations, as authorized by the Recreation Manager, and according to department policies.
  • Assists Recreation Manager in assuring appropriate facility and equipment uses and implements necessary controls and coordination for assigned program facility sites.
  • Maintains good public relations with staff and public at all times. Assists in developing and maintaining excellent customer service efforts.
  • Submits payroll requests, invoices, requisitions, and revenues to Recreation Manager. Assists Manager in maintaining appropriate program revenue controls for assigned programs. Submits other related program records and reports as required.
  • Performs any other duty related to assigned programs as may be required by the Recreation Manager.
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
  • Knowledge of philosophies, principles, and practices of public recreation.
  • Knowledge of assigned recreation program areas and related organization techniques and facilitation.
  • Related leadership and employee management experience.
  • Knowledge of related equipment and facilities necessary for recreation programs.
  • Ability to plan and supervise the work of others.
  • Working knowledge of computer programs and software needed to develop and implement a strategic marketing plan.
  • Ability to organize, coordinate, and evaluate the variety of public recreation programs and maintain good customer service.

Qualifications
Minimum Qualifications 

  • Bachelor’s degree in recreation, physical education, or a related field.
  • Five years of relevant work experience in assigned program area, with at least one year in a supervisory capacity.
  • Valid Wisconsin Driver’s License

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Successful experience in public recreation program and community event planning and supervision
  • CPR/First Aid/AED Instructor Certification

Salary/Salary Range
$58,758.00 - $79,322.00 Annually
